A health expert has urged the public to do one thing 'right now' as Britain faces one of its toughest flu seasons in years.
It comes after this year's flu strain has mutated in a way that makes it both more severe and more contagious , sparking an early wave of the virus.
Last week, the NHS issued an urgent 'flu jab SOS' urging those who are eligible to get vaccinated against influenza. It said cases are already triple what was recorded at the same time last year, with weeks to go before the worst of the flu season typically hits.
As flu cases and hospitalisations rise , experts have raised concerns about the 'seasonal flu epidemic' starting earlier than usual.
